Building the Essential Skills of a Top-Tier Firmware Developer
A top-tier firmware developer requires a unique blend of technical expertise and creative problem-solving abilities. Their role involves architecting low-level software that manages the behavior of embedded systems, ensuring optimal performance. A strong foundation in coding languages like C or C++ is fundamental, alongside a deep understanding of hardware architectures and memory management.
Effective firmware developers are also skilled in debugging complex issues, employing specialized tools and techniques to identify and resolve software bugs. Furthermore, they work closely with hardware engineers and product managers to implement design specifications into functional firmware solutions.
Finally, a top-tier firmware developer showcases a passion for continuous improvement, staying abreast of the latest industry trends and technologies.
